Secondhand Marketplaces: Explore Facebook Marketplace, Craigslist, or thrift stores for affordable, pre-owned dressers

Scouring secondhand marketplaces can unearth hidden gems for those seeking a 20-inch wide wood dresser without breaking the bank. Facebook Marketplace, Craigslist, and thrift stores are treasure troves of pre-owned furniture, often featuring unique pieces that blend functionality with character. These platforms cater to budget-conscious buyers who value sustainability and individuality, offering dressers that might be decades old yet still sturdy and stylish.

To navigate these marketplaces effectively, start by refining your search terms. On Facebook Marketplace, use filters like "furniture" and "dressers," then narrow results by price, location, and condition. Craigslist requires a bit more manual effort—search under "furniture" and scan listings for keywords like "wood dresser" or "20-inch wide." Thrift stores demand a physical visit, but their curated selections often yield unexpected finds. Pro tip: visit thrift stores early in the week, as new inventory typically arrives after the weekend.

One advantage of secondhand shopping is the potential for negotiation. On Facebook Marketplace and Craigslist, prices are often flexible, especially if the item has been listed for a while. Don’t hesitate to politely haggle—a 10-20% discount is common. Thrift stores may have fixed prices, but some offer discounts on certain days or for specific items. Always inspect the dresser for structural integrity, checking drawers for smooth operation and wood for cracks or rot.

Comparing these platforms reveals distinct strengths. Facebook Marketplace excels in convenience, allowing you to message sellers directly and arrange pickups. Craigslist offers a broader geographic reach, ideal for those willing to travel for the perfect piece. Thrift stores provide a tactile experience, letting you assess the dresser’s condition firsthand. Each option balances affordability with effort, making them ideal for buyers with varying priorities.

Finally, embrace the imperfections that come with secondhand furniture. A few scratches or a worn finish can add charm, and minor repairs like sanding or refinishing can breathe new life into an old piece. By choosing pre-owned, you’re not just saving money—you’re reducing waste and giving a well-crafted item a second chance. For a 20-inch wide wood dresser, secondhand marketplaces are a smart, sustainable, and satisfying solution.

Custom Woodworkers: Commission a 20-inch wide dresser from local artisans or custom furniture makers

Finding a 20-inch wide wood dresser off the shelf can be a challenge, as most mass-produced furniture caters to standard dimensions. This is where custom woodworkers step in, offering a tailored solution that fits your space perfectly. By commissioning a piece from local artisans or custom furniture makers, you gain control over every detail—from wood type and finish to hardware and design nuances. This approach not only ensures a unique piece but also supports local craftsmanship, blending functionality with personal style.

To begin, research local woodworkers or custom furniture studios in your area. Platforms like Etsy, Instagram, or local craft fairs are excellent starting points. Once you’ve identified potential artisans, initiate a consultation to discuss your vision. Bring measurements, inspiration photos, and a clear idea of your budget. Most custom woodworkers will provide a quote based on materials, labor, and complexity. For a 20-inch wide dresser, consider using hardwoods like oak, maple, or walnut for durability, and specify whether you prefer a natural finish, stain, or paint.

One of the advantages of working with custom woodworkers is their ability to adapt to unique constraints. For instance, if your space requires a dresser that’s not only 20 inches wide but also has specific height or depth requirements, they can accommodate these needs. Additionally, artisans often offer eco-friendly options, such as reclaimed wood or non-toxic finishes, aligning with sustainable living practices. Be prepared for a longer lead time compared to buying ready-made furniture—custom pieces typically take 4 to 8 weeks, depending on complexity.

When commissioning a piece, communication is key. Provide detailed feedback during the design phase and ask for progress updates. Some woodworkers may offer sketches or 3D renderings to ensure the final product meets your expectations. Don’t hesitate to request modifications if something doesn’t align with your vision. Finally, discuss delivery and installation options, as some artisans may include these services in their quote.

Investing in a custom 20-inch wide wood dresser is more than a purchase—it’s a collaboration that results in a functional work of art. While the cost may be higher than mass-produced alternatives, the value lies in its bespoke nature, quality craftsmanship, and the satisfaction of owning a piece that’s truly yours. By choosing this route, you not only enhance your space but also contribute to the preservation of traditional woodworking skills in your community.

Home Improvement Stores: Visit Home Depot, Lowe’s, or specialty stores for DIY or ready-made options

Home improvement stores like Home Depot and Lowe's are treasure troves for those seeking a 20-inch wide wood dresser, offering both ready-made options and DIY materials. These stores cater to a wide range of preferences and skill levels, making them ideal destinations for homeowners and renters alike. In the ready-to-assemble section, you’ll often find dressers from brands like Sauder or Prepac, which typically come in flat-pack boxes with detailed instructions. For a more hands-on approach, the lumber aisle provides solid wood planks, such as pine or oak, in various widths and lengths, allowing you to craft a custom dresser tailored to your space and style.

If you’re leaning toward a DIY project, start by sketching a design or downloading a free woodworking plan online. Home Depot and Lowe's carry essential tools like saws, drills, and sanders, either for purchase or rent, ensuring you have everything needed to bring your vision to life. Specialty stores, such as Rockler or Woodcraft, offer higher-end hardwoods and precision tools for those aiming for a professional finish. Keep in mind that DIY projects require time, patience, and a basic understanding of woodworking, but the satisfaction of building something from scratch is unparalleled.

For those short on time or hesitant about DIY, the ready-made options at these stores are both practical and stylish. Look for dressers with features like dovetail joints or soft-close drawers, which indicate better quality. Prices typically range from $100 to $300, depending on the brand and material. Pro tip: check the clearance section or seasonal sales for discounted items that might fit your needs perfectly.

Comparing Home Depot and Lowe's, both offer similar selections, but Lowe's often carries more mid-range furniture brands, while Home Depot leans toward utilitarian designs. Specialty stores, on the other hand, provide unique, often locally crafted pieces that can elevate your space but come at a premium. Whichever route you choose, these stores ensure you leave with a dresser that fits your dimensions, budget, and aesthetic.

Finally, consider the long-term value of your purchase. A well-built wood dresser, whether DIY or store-bought, can last decades with proper care. Use wood sealant or polish to protect the surface, and avoid placing it in areas prone to moisture. By investing time or money at these home improvement stores, you’re not just buying a piece of furniture—you’re creating a functional, lasting addition to your home.
